Understanding Pregnancy Weeks

Pregnancy is typically divided into three trimesters:

  • First trimester (weeks 1-12): The foundation of your baby's development, including organ formation and early growth
  • Second trimester (weeks 13-28):strong> Rapid growth and development, with your baby becoming more active
  • Third trimester (weeks 29-40): Preparation for birth, with your baby growing rapidly in size and weight

Note: Some sources count pregnancy weeks differently. Our calculator uses the standard 40-week count from the first day of your last menstrual period.

Mother's Body Changes

Pregnancy affects your body in many ways. Common changes include:

  • Increased hunger and food aversions
  • Fatigue and sleep disturbances
  • Hormonal changes affecting mood and energy levels
  • Physical changes like breast tenderness and varicose veins
